Gather and analyse client requirements (RFI/ RFP/RFQ) and volumetrics (e.g. locations, SLA’s, contacts and events count, AHT, ToT, etc.)
Set solution and pricing strategy, work independently to develop effort and cost estimates including assumptions, risk and contingency approach
Develop client facing proposals including service overview, technology architecture, detailed service description and client benefits/ outcomes
Lead the solution reviews and obtain approvals from key stakeholders prior to submission
Participates to client facing meetings (solution presentation, solution workshops) and contract negotiations, develop client SoW
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in business, finance, or technology or equivalent
Strong English language skills are mandatory
5 to 8 years’ experience in End User Managed Services/ Digital Workplace Services (e.g. End User Service Desk, Field Services and Supply Chain, End User Device Management, Productivity and Collaboration) with 2-3 years presales solution architect experience preferred
Has a good understanding of competitive landscape, products and/or services
Excellent communication, analytical and troubleshooting skills
Experience in pre-sales solution design for end user services, proposal development, design review & design trade off decisions, winning theme development, and presentation skills
Experience developing cost/benefit analysis and determining the risk associated with a given solution
